EQUASENS is a leading European provider of digital solutions for healthcare professionals. Listed on Euronext Paris under the ticker EQS and ISIN FR0012882389, the group has been built over more than 35 years around a highly specialized positioning in software, services and connected equipment for the healthcare ecosystem. Headquartered historically in Villers-lès-Nancy, it has become one of the best-known French healthcare software publishers, with deep expertise in digitizing pharmacies, healthcare institutions and independent practitioners. The group now employs more than 1,500 people across Europe and is included in the Euronext Tech Leaders segment, reinforcing its profile as a technology company with a significant recurring-revenue base. EQUASENS’ core business is the design, publishing and integration of business software, cloud services, interoperability solutions and related hardware for healthcare players. Its offering spans retail pharmacies, medical practices, care facilities, health networks and, more broadly, public and private healthcare organizations. In recent years, the group has advanced a platform strategy that goes beyond its historical software base to include higher-value services such as digital training, telehealth, SaaS solutions and sovereign healthcare data infrastructure. Recent acquisitions including Erevo, Calimed, Digipharmacie, as well as businesses related to DIS and Résurgences, illustrate a development strategy that combines organic growth with targeted bolt-on acquisitions. Geographically, EQUASENS has a strong footprint in France and an expanding European presence, with operations reported in Germany, Great Britain, Belgium, Ireland, Italy and Luxembourg. This multi-country setup enables the company to serve a diverse customer base while adapting to local healthcare workflows and regulations. In 2025, the group reported revenue of €236.5 million, up 9.1%, EBITDA of €66.7 million and net profit of €41.1 million, confirming a profitable model supported by growing recurring revenues. Its strategy is centered on innovation, the strengthening of its healthcare ecosystem and the upgrade of its service offering, making EQUASENS a structural player in the digital transformation of healthcare in Europe.
